Copyright c Universal Music Classics Group. Made By EDC, USA. Над релизом работали. As part of Decca Broadway's Composers on Broadway series, 11 of Irving Berlin's classics are spotlighted. Excerpts from Annie Get Your Gun, Call Me Madam, As Thousands Cheer, This Is the Army, and a Patriotic Medley round out the set. Top-notch performances by Ethel Merman, Patti Lu Pone, Dick Haymes, and the composer himself on Oh, How I Hate to Get Up in the Morning make this set of Irving Berlin standards an excellent primer for the curious listener.
